🥕 What Makes a Vegetable Juicer Best for Weight Loss?

When you're trying to shed pounds with fresh veggie juice, you need a juicer that preserves nutrients while extracting maximum liquid with minimal waste. It's kind of like finding the perfect companion—you want something reliable that shows up every day and delivers results.

Cold-press juicers operate at low RPMs (around 43-110), which means they generate less heat and oxidation. This preserves enzymes that support your metabolism and nutrient absorption. Centrifugal juicers spin faster but generate heat that can destroy some heat-sensitive vitamins like vitamin C. If weight loss is your goal, you're essentially investing in a nutrition-extraction machine that maximizes every vegetable's potential.

The best models for weight loss juicing should handle tough vegetables like kale, celery, and ginger without clogging. They should also produce drier pulp, meaning more juice extracted equals more servings from fewer vegetables—better for your grocery budget and your waistline.

❓ Maintenance Tips for Long-Term Use

The juicer is only as good as your commitment to maintaining it. Clean immediately after use—dried pulp becomes stubborn and damages components. Most quality models come with cleaning brushes specifically designed for screen maintenance. Store in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ight to preserve rubber seals and plastic components.

Run water through the juicer after each session to flush residue from internal parts. Weekly deep cleaning with white vinegar keeps everything sanitized and functioning optimally.

🤔 FAQs About Vegetable Juicers for Weight Loss

What vegetables are best for weight-loss juicing?

Leafy greens (kale, spinach, celery), cruciferous vegetables (broccoli, cabbage), and root vegetables (carrots, beets) are weight-loss champions. They're nutrient-dense, calorie-sparse, and support metabolism. Combine 60% vegetables with 40% fruits like green apples for palatability without excess sugar.

How much weight can I lose with daily vegetable juice?

Combined with a balanced diet and exercise, dedicated juicing can contribute to 1-2 pounds weekly loss. Fresh vegetable juice supports metabolism and reduces cravings, but it's not a standalone solution. The key is using juicing as part of comprehensive lifestyle change, not replacement.
